Top 13 Castles around Ambérieux

Best castles around Ambérieux offer a journey into the region's historical fortifications. Ambérieu-en-Bugey, located in the Ain department of France, features a landscape shaped by the Bugey mountains and the Albarine valley. This area provides a setting for exploring medieval architecture and historical sites. The commune's strategic location has contributed to its rich past, evident in its preserved structures and archaeological remains.

Fort du Paillet

Highlight • Historical Site

Part of the belt of forts surrounding Lyon, built after the war of 1870. The collaborators were imprisoned there during the Liberation.

Rochebonne Castle

Highlight • Castle

The Château de Rochebonne was razed in 1363 and rebuilt in the 17th century. It is listed as a Historic Monument. The view over the Beaujolais vineyards is superb from the castle courtyard.

Built between 1883 and 1886, Fort du Paillet was part of the fortified belt of Lyon. This well-preserved site housed up to 400 soldiers and controlled the strategic routes to Paris. Decommissioned in 1899, it was an internment center during the Second World War. Today, a trail allows you to discover its 35 hexagonal markers and its rich military past. A place combining history and nature, perfect for a break on your trail or hike.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are some historically significant castles to visit near Ambérieu-en-Bugey?

The region boasts several castles with rich histories. The Château des Allymes, a 14th-century fortress, played a crucial strategic role in conflicts between Savoy and Viennois, changing hands multiple times. It's classified as a historical monument and offers a permanent exhibition on local history. Another significant site is the Château de Saint-Germain, a 12th-century fortified complex, considered one of the oldest and largest in the Ain region, which endured several sieges due to its political importance.

Are there any castles near Ambérieu-en-Bugey that offer panoramic views?

Yes, several castles provide excellent viewpoints. The Château des Allymes offers exceptional panoramic views of the Ain plain and the Bugey mountains. Similarly, the elevated position of the Château de Saint-Germain provides scenic views of the Albarine valley. For a different perspective, Rochebonne Castle offers superb views of the Beaujolais vineyards from its courtyard, and Fort du Paillet provides a breathtaking view of the surrounding region from the Monts du Lyonnais.

What kind of architectural features can I expect to see at the castles in this region?

The castles showcase a range of architectural styles, primarily medieval. The Château des Allymes is a well-preserved example of medieval military architecture, featuring intact ramparts, a keep (donjon), and an inner courtyard. The Château de Saint-Germain, though largely in ruins, reveals extensive fortifications and the layout of a fortified lordly residence. Renaissance castle near Jarnioux, built with local 'golden stones,' is an elegant Renaissance-period building flanked by seven towers from the 14th and 17th centuries.

Can I find guided tours at the castles?

The Château des Allymes offers guided tours that transport visitors back to the era of lords and knights, providing captivating anecdotes about local history. For other sites, it's advisable to check their official websites for information on guided tours and availability.

What are the differences between the Château des Allymes and the Château de Saint-Germain?

The Château des Allymes is a well-preserved 14th-century fortress, offering furnished rooms, a permanent exhibition, and exceptional panoramic views. It's a complete experience of medieval architecture. In contrast, the Château de Saint-Germain consists largely of extensive ruins of a 12th-century fortified complex. While it requires more imagination to visualize its past grandeur, it offers a profound historical and archaeological experience, with ongoing work and 3D reconstructions enhancing the visit.

What are some unique historical aspects of the castles in the Ambérieu-en-Bugey area?

The castles in this region often reflect the historical conflicts between the Counts of Savoy and the Dauphins of Viennois. For example, the Château des Allymes changed hands multiple times during these conflicts. The Château de Saint-Germain was central to major military operations and even has evidence of occupation from the late Roman Empire, with a Merovingian chapel and valuable funerary artifacts discovered on site. Fort du Paillet, built in the late 19th century, served a different historical purpose as part of Lyon's defensive belt and later as a prison during the Liberation.

Are there any castles that are well-preserved and offer a complete visitor experience?

The Château des Allymes is notably well-preserved, showcasing typical medieval military architecture with intact ramparts and a keep. It offers a comprehensive visitor experience with furnished rooms, a permanent exhibition, and guided tours, allowing visitors to fully immerse themselves in the castle's history and structure.
